500% Tariffs on India? US Senator Says THIS Bill Greenlit by Trump Will Impose Penalties on Countries Buying From Russia
- US President Donald Trump approved a Senate bill, introduced by Senator Lindsey Graham, to levy a 500% tariff on nations that continue commercial dealings with Russia, specifically naming India and China.
- The bill, initially proposed in March and delayed, aims to pressure India and China to stop buying Russian oil and to push Russia toward negotiating peace over Ukraine.
- The legislation, supported by 84 senators including Democrat Richard Blumenthal, would authorize President Trump to apply tariffs, while the ultimate choice to implement them would remain with him after Congress resumes in August.
- Graham explained that a 500 percent tariff would be imposed on goods from countries trading with Russia without supporting Ukraine, describing this measure as one of several strategies to pressure Putin and end the conflict.
- The bill's passage could severely disrupt US trade relations with New Delhi and Beijing, prompting concerns from Indian officials who conveyed their interests to US lawmakers amid ongoing bilateral trade talks.
